A number of Basic Specifics of your Centrifugal Pump

What is a centrifugal pump? It is designed based on the principle of the centrifugal force. It's a push that uses the high-speed rotating impeller to really make the water move and realize the transportation of the water. Available in the market, there are a large amount of centrifugal pumps. On basis of its functions, it can be classified into home pump and industrial pump. According to its pumped medium, it can be separated into clarified water pump, trash pump and anti-corrosive pump. Owing to its compact structure, even flow rate, low vibration, stable operation and other features, the centrifugal pump is widely used to move the fluid via a pipeline in the various systems, such as for instance cooling system, industrial equipment, aqua farm, fertilization system or cleaning system Click here.

Now it is turn to introduce the basic structure of a centrifugal pump. It consists of six parts, namely impeller, pump body, pump axis, bearing, seal ring and stuffing box. The impeller may be the core component because of this pump. It includes a so quick rotating speed that it can deliver the large power. Are you aware that impeller leaves, they plays an important role in the large power output. The pump body can be named shell. It's the key body of the centrifugal pump. Its main function is to support the whole equipment. As the key element of transmit the mechanical energy, the pump axis would be to pass the torque of the electric motor to the impeller. Are you aware that bearing, you will find two kinds, namely roller bearing and sliding bearing, whose function is to support the pump axis. The seal ring is installed at the junction between the inner edge of the shell and the outer edge of the impeller. It plays an important role in increasing the reflux resistance, reducing the inner leakage and prolonging the operation time. Are you aware that stuffing box, it comprises stuffing material, water sealing pipe, seal cage and so on. To seal the gap between the shell and axis is its main function.
